Spire Healthcare: John Gildersleeve
Private hospitals operator Spire Healthcare Group has announced its deputy chairman John Gildersleeve is to step down from his role at the company.
Spire cited “personal reasons” for Gildersleeve’s departure, however, he will remain on the board until a replacement is appointed, which the company anticipates happening by the end of 2016.
Gildersleeve, also a senior independent director, follows chief executive Rob Roger out of Spire, who announced he will step down in June 2016. Roger was named as the most influential leader in the independent healthcare sector at the HealthInvestor ‘Power Fifty 2015’ in November.
The company announced in March 2016 that its revenues climbed 3.4% in 2015, in line with its previously downgraded growth expectations.
